Myriam Provost, an experienced furniture flipper, applied painting, hardware swapping, and carpentry skills to update a circa-2010 kitchen. She disliked the orange-toned cabinets and a backsplash that matched the floor, reducing contrast. She repainted the cabinet doors Benjamin Moore Hale Navy with help from her mother, Marie-Andrée, and replaced the pulls and knobs. The original cabinet shapes were sound but the finish had discolored. She recommends numbering door hinges to simplify reassembly after removal. She also addressed other functional issues including a two-level island and the microwave-over-range placement before upgrading the cabinetry.
